Some of the industry's best known names - Fidelity's Anthony Bolton, Schroders' Richard Buxton and Invesco's Neil Woodford - jumped ship in 2013, paving the way for a new wave of talent in fund management. But who are the names investors should be looking out for in 2014?

Randeep Somel, M&G Investments Amandine Thierree, fund analyst, at FE Trustnet recommends keeping an eye on M&G Investments’ Randeep Somel. Following Graham French’s decision to retire in November 2013, Somel became the lead manager of the £3.8bn M&G Global Basics fund, just months after being promoted to the same role on M&G Managed Growth. Thierree said: “No doubt the frustration arising from the fund’s three-year performance will give him the chance to fully express his views and decision-making skills – 2014 should be his year.
